  • In Unusual Settlement, Hospital Works with Plaintiff to Improve Safety

    The malpractice case brought against Overlake Hospital Medical Center in Bellevue, WA, by August de los Reyes involved a tragic outcome but, in other ways, seemed familiar until the parties reached an unusual settlement. In addition to paying $20 million, the hospital agreed to involve de los Reyes in ongoing safety improvement efforts in a way that goes beyond the patient safety councils found at some facilities.

  • ‘Widespread Vulnerabilities’ Bring $2.7M Settlement

    Oregon Health & Science University in Portland has agreed to settle potential Health Insurance Portability and Accountability Act violations with a $2.7 million fine after an investigation by the Office for Civil Rights found “widespread and diverse problems” at OHSU.

  • $750,000 Settlement Highlights Need for HIPAA Business Associate Agreements

    Raleigh Orthopaedic Clinic of North Carolina has agreed to pay $750,000 to settle charges that it potentially violated the Health Insurance Portability and Accountability Act Privacy and Security Rules by failing to execute a business associate agreement prior to turning over protected health information of 17,300 patients to a potential business partner. The settlement includes a robust corrective action plan.
